Each large flat rate box currently costs $14.85 to mail.(Cost to mail the boxes just went up a dollar a box!)

Any items you are going to ship that are of a liquid or scented base, i.e lotions, shampoos, etc must be placed in a zip lock bag. Please bag them in individual bags prior to the packing party. Please feel free to write thank you notes or letters of encouragement to be included in the boxes.

Suggested Care Package Items:

1.  Candy/gum

2.  Correspondence items(paper, pens, pocketsize tablets, etc)

3.  Dental hygiene items(toothbrush, toothpaste, floss, etc)

4.  Feminine hygiene items(tampons, pads, etc)

5.  Personal hygiene items(soap, shampoo, lotion, etc)

6.  High Protein snacks (jerky, energy bars, nuts, etc)

7.  Individual serving prepackaged fruits, meats, pastas, puddings, cereals, etc (non perishable)

8.  Books, magazines(current), cds and dvds

9.  Games, toys (travel size, cards, squirt guns, dice, water balloons, etc)

10. Personal Grooming Items(nail clippers, lip balm, unscented wipes, combs, brushes, disposable razors)

11. Wash cloths, socks(white or black)

12. Seasonings/condiments(sugar, salt, pepper, powdered creamers, catsup, mustard, mayo packets, etc)

13. Small battery operated fans, hand warmers, batteries
